Nissan Sentra Service Manual: Fuel injector

Component Function Check

1.INSPECTION START

Turn ignition switch to START.

Is any cylinder ignited? YES >> GO TO 2.

NO >> Proceed to EC-450, "Diagnosis Procedure".

2.CHECK FUEL INJECTOR FUNCTION

With CONSULT


  1. Start engine.
  2. Perform “POWER BALANCE” in “ACTIVE TEST” mode of “ENGINE” using CONSULT.
  3. Check that each circuit produces a momentary engine speed drop

Without CONSULT


  1. Let engine idle.
  2. Listen to each fuel injector operating sound.

Clicking noise should be heard.

Is the inspection result normal?


Is the inspection result normal? YES >> INSPECTION END

NO >> Proceed to EC-450, "Diagnosis Procedure".

Diagnosis Procedure

1.CHECK FUSE

  1. Turn ignition switch OFF.
  2. Pull out #52 fuse and check that the fuse is not fusing.

Is the inspection result normal? YES >> GO TO 2.

NO >> Replace the fuse after repairing the applicable circuit.

2.CHECK FUEL INJECTOR POWER SUPPLY

  1. Insert the fuse which pulled out.
  2. Disconnect fuel injector harness connector.
  3. Turn ignition switch ON.
  4. Check the voltage between fuel injector harness connector and ground.

Is the inspection result normal?


Is the inspection result normal? YES >> GO TO 4.

NO >> GO TO 3.

3.CHECK FUEL INJECTOR POWER SUPPLY CIRCUIT

  1. Turn ignition switch OFF.
  2. Disconnect IPDM E/R harness connector.
  3. Check the continuity between fuel injector harness connector and IPDM E/R harness connector


  1. Also check harness for short to ground.

Is the inspection result normal? YES >> Check intermittent incident. Refer to GI-39, "Intermittent Incident".

NO >> Repair or replace error-detected parts.

4.CHECK FUEL INJECTOR CONTROL CIRCUIT

  1. Turn ignition switch OFF.
  2. Disconnect ECM harness connector.
  3. Check the continuity between fuel injector harness connector and ECM harness connector.


  1. Also check harness for short to ground and to power.

Is the inspection result normal? YES >> GO TO 5.

NO >> Repair or replace error-detected parts

5.CHECK FUEL INJECTOR

Check the fuel injector. Refer to EC-451, "Component Inspection (Fuel Injector)".

Is the inspection result normal? YES >> Check intermittent incident. Refer to GI-39, "Intermittent Incident" NO >> Replace malfunctioning fuel injector. Refer to EM-40, "Removal and Installation".

Component Inspection (Fuel Injector)

1.CHECK FUEL INJECTOR

  1. Turn ignition switch OFF.
  2. Disconnect fuel injector harness connector.
  3. Check resistance between fuel injector terminals as per the following.

Is the inspection result normal?


Is the inspection result normal? YES >> INSPECTION END

NO >> Replace malfunctioning fuel injector. Refer to EM-40, "Removal and Installation"
